How to make Valentine’s Cake Mix Bars:
Cake Ingredients
- 1 box Pink or Red cake mix
- 3/4 cup milk
- 1/4 cup oil
- 1 egg
- 1 1/2 cup white chocolate chips
- 1/2 cup sprinkles
- 9×13 cake pans
Instructions
In a large bowl, mix together cake mix, milk, oil, and egg. Be sure to scrape the sides of the bowl.
Then, stir in half of the white chocolate chips and half of the sprinkles.
Pour the cake mixture into a prepared cake pan in an even layer and sprinkle the remaining chocolate chips and sprinkles over the top of the mixture.
Bake in a 350 degree oven for 20-25 minutes.
Once the cake bars have cooled to room temperature, slice into 2 to 3 inch bars or use a cookie cutter and cut your sweet treats into a heart shape.

Valentine’s Day Cake Bars Recipe
Looking for an extra special dessert for February 14th? These Valentine's Day cake bars are made with a simple fluffy cake mix and are decorated with festive sprinkles for an extra punch of flavor. They are sure to please any Valentine!
Equipment
Ingredients
- 1 box Pink or Red Velvet cake mix
- 3/4 cup milk
- 1/4 cup oil
- 1 egg
- 1 1/2 cup while chocolate chips
- 1/2 cup sprinkles
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350 degrees. Line a 9 x 13 inch pan with parchment paper.
- in a large bowl, mix together pink velvet cake mix, milk, oil, and egg.
- Then, stir in half of the white chocolate chips and half of the sprinkles.
- Pour the mixture into your 9 x 13 inch pan, spreading it to coat the entire bottom of the pan
- Sprinkle the remaining chocolate chips and sprinkle over the top of the mixture.
- Bake your Valentine’s Day Cake Mix Bars in a 350 degree oven for 20-25 minutes. Cool and enjoy!
